The Phippses do not buy at auctions where unraced yearlings or 2-year-olds can fetch millions of dollars. Five years ago, the Phipps brain trust met in Saratoga Springs, N.Y., at the familys house on Broadway, as it has for nearly a century, to decide how to apply the familys ample resources to building a better racehorse. Their business plan has focused on improving the stables female bloodlines, making them ever more valuable, rather than simply throwing large sums of money at auctions for promising sires. The daughter of 1959 Belmont Stakes winner Sword Dancer was elected champion of her division over Natashka (Dedicate) and Phipps's Destro (Ribot), and the great racing commentator Charlie Hatton noted that Phipps thought Lady Pitt deserved the award due to her consistency, being in the money 12 times from 16 starts. He also served as a chairman of The Jockey Club for twenty years and at the time of his death was the club's longest-reigning member.
